Light emitting panel assemblies
First Claim
1. A light emitting panel assembly comprising a light emitting panel member having at least one input edge for receiving light from at least one light source, and a pattern of individual light extracting deformities on or in at least one panel surface of said panel member for producing a desired light output from said panel member, each of said deformities having a length and width substantially smaller than the length and width of said panel surface and also having a well defined shape, at least some of said deformities having at least one sloping surface for reflecting or refracting light rays impinging on said sloping surface out of said panel member in a desired angular distribution, and said deformities having at least one curved surface intersecting said sloping surface and said panel surface for reflecting or refracting light rays impinging on said curved surface in different directions to spread light across said panel member to provide a mar uniform distribution of light emitted from said panel member.

Abstract
Light emitting panel assemblies include a light emitting panel member having a uniform or variable pattern of light extracting deformities of well defined shapes in or on one or more surface areas of the light emitting panel member. The size and shape as well as the depth and angular orientation and position or location of the light extracting deformities may vary along the length and/or width of a panel surface area to obtain a desired light output distribution from the panel surface area. Also, at least some of the deformities may have planar surfaces in parallel spaced relation to a panel surface area. A focused light source may be insert molded or cast within a light transition area of the light emitting panel member to focus the light on an input surface of the light transition area with predetermined ray angles to fit a particular application. Molded supports may be provided on the panel member for supporting other parts or components in spaced relation therefrom. In another embodiment of the invention, an array of light sources may be mounted on a printed circuit board for directing light through a diffuser or lens mounted in spaced relation to the light sources for use in phototherapy treatment or the like.
